Former Lady Dawgs battle each other in college

By TJ MAXWELL

 

Former Copperas Cove volleyball standouts Qiana Canete and Bryaunea Hall shared the court again last Friday – but this time they were on opposite sides of the net. Canete and the UT Arlington Lady Mavericks hosted Hall and the Incarnate Word Cardinals during the College Park Maverick Classic. Canete, a 2013 all-state selection, and her Lady Mavs team bested Hall and the Lady Cardinals three sets to none (25-8, 25-17, 25-18). Canete held the edge on the stat sheet as well. She recorded seven kills on 23 attacks and added 12 digs and four block assists. Hall didn’t see as much playing time as Canete but still recorded two kills on seven attacks. It didn’t take long for the two to go nose to nose either. With UT Arlington up 12-6, Hall went for an attack with Canete defending. Hall was unable to find floor on that attempt, recording an attack error.
